Driving my 02 172 tonight and I noticed when I put it in reverse the rear fog light symbol starts flashing really faintly :/ personally I think earth problem. Also have noticed that I have to push abit hard on my brakes for the brake lights to come on, even tho I have just replaced the brake switch like a week ago due to fault code after being code read.

If it helps a common problem when pressing the brake pedal is the rear fog light on the dash illuminates, this is normally because of moisture in the rear light clusters, the fix it to take them apart, and clean them up, spray a bit of WD40 or similar in the clusters. also there are rear earths just behind the boot carpet beside each rear light, might be worth checking they are clean and give them a squirt of grease or a clean up with a wire brush.

It may solve your problem worth a try.

First step is to remove rear lights, unplug them and give the metal pins in the rear cluster a clean preferably with a wire brush
